Subtract 6/30 from 27/3
1st number: 9 0/3, 2nd number: 6/30
27/3 - 6/30 is 44/5.
Steps for subtracting f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 3 and 30 is 30
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 30 - For the 1st fraction, since 3 × 10 = 30,
27/3 = 27 × 10/3 × 10 = 270/30 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 30 × 1 = 30,
6/30 = 6 × 1/30 × 1 = 6/30 - Subtract the two like fractions:
270/30 - 6/30 = 270 - 6/30 = 264/30 - After reducing the fraction, the answer is 44/5
